Sour Cream Coffee Cake Recipe

Sour Cream Coffee Cake Recipe This sour cream coffee cake recipe makes an appearance at just about every holiday in my family. My aunt Margie was the one to introduce us to it, and the kids just love it. You'll love that this is one of the easiest coffee cakes you can make, because it starts with a cake mix.
Enjoy this sour cream coffee cake with a nice cup of hot tea or a tall glass of cold milk.

Prep Time: 15 minutes

Total Time: 15 minutes

Ingredients:

  • 1 6 oz. package semisweet chocolate chips
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 Tbsp. cinnamon
  • 1 yellow cake mix
  • 1 3.4 oz. package vanilla pudding
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1/3 cup oil

Preparation:

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  2. Spray a tube pan or bundt pan with cooking spray.
  3. In a small bowl, stir together the chocolate chips, sugar and cinnamon. Set aside.
  4. With an electric mixer, beat the cake mix, pudding, sour cream, eggs, and oil.
  5. Spread half of the chocolate chip mixture into the bottom of the prepared pan.
  6. Top with half of the batter.
  7. Sprinkle the remaining chocolate chip mixture evenly over the batter.
  8. Top with the remaining batter.
  9. Bake 30-40 minutes until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ean. Invert on a platter to cool.
